Ateles was started at the German Research School for Simulation Sciences GmbH in
Aachen and is now mainly developed at the University of Siegen.

Main author of the original application code is Jens Zudrop.
Please consider citing his Thesis when using Ateles in your work:

Zudrop, Jens. Efficient Numerical Methods for Fluid- and Electrodynamics
on Massively Parallel Systems. Diss. RWTH Aachen University, Shaker 2019.
ISBN 978-3-8440-4407-2.
